Who are Eastern Catholics who recognize the pope?

Albanian Byzantine Catholic Church Armenian Catholic Church Bulgarian Greek Catholic Church Chaldean Catholic Church Coptic Catholic Church Patriarchate Ethiopian Catholic Church Byzantine Church of Croatia, Serbia and Montenegro Greek Byzantine Catholic Church Hungarian Byzantine Catholic Church Italo-Albanian Byzantine Catholic Church Macedonian Catholic Church Maronite Catholic Church Melkite Greek-Catholic Church Romanian Greek-Catholic Church Ruthenian Byzantine Catholic Church Slovak Byzantine Catholic Church Syriac Catholic Church Patriarchate Syro-Malabar Catholic Church Syro-Malankara Catholic Church Ukrainian Greek-Catholic Church

Does the Catholic Church have the right to tell its membership how to vote?

The Catholic Church in the United States does not tell its members which candidates to vote for, nor are candidates invited to speak in Catholic churches. To do so would be to violate the law for tax-exempt organizations. The Catholic Church in the United States does give its members guidelines on certain key issues in which grave moral evil is present intrinsically. Those Catholics who seek to follow the Lord Jesus Christ in all things, and who would be horrified if they discovered after the fact that they had supported a platform which was gravely evil in His sight, appreciate this guidance from their Church leaders. Catholics for whom the avoidance of grave moral evil is not a priority remain free to disregard the Church's directives; no one has the right to ask how they voted or for whom, and no one will punish them.
